BATON ROUGE – After captaining the LSU Tigers into the semifinal round of the SEC Women’s Soccer Tournament for the first time in five seasons, seniors Alex Arlitt and Natalia Gomez-Junco were honored as part of the SEC All-Tournament Team announced Sunday by the league office following Florida’s 2-1 win over Texas A&M in the final.
The No. 7-seeded Tigers (13-5-4) defeated No. 10-seeded Kentucky in the first round and No. 2-seeded Missouri in the second round to return to the SEC semifinals for the sixth time in team history. LSU also earned a spot in the semifinal round in 2002 before making four-straight appearances from 2007-10.
The Tigers extended their unbeaten streak to six-straight matches with their defeats of Kentucky and Missouri before falling 1-0 to Texas A&M in Friday’s semifinal at the Orange Beach Sportsplex.
LSU will now take its top-40 ranking in the NCAA’s Ratings Percentage Index into Monday’s NCAA Tournament Selection Show that will air live on NCAA.com beginning at 3:30 p.m. CT. The Tigers are looking to return to the NCAA Division I Women’s Soccer Tournament for the first time since 2011 and the fifth time in program history.
